2020年09月18日,现在正值“金九银十”跳槽涨薪的好季节,不知道你是不是已经安于现状,还是蓄势待发呢?最近我呢,又在搜罗整理大厂的面试题,来来来!我分你一份!加油!
文末分享答案解析
技术一面考察范围
重点问了Java线程锁:synchronized 和ReentrantLock相关的底层实现 线程池的底层实现以及常见的参数 数据结构基本都问了一遍:链表、队列等 Java内存模型:常问的JVM分代模型,以及JDK1.8后的区别,最后还问了JVM相关的调优参数 分布式锁的实现比较技术
问了项目相关的技术实现细节 数据库相关:索引、索引底层实现、mysql相关的行锁、表锁等 redis相关:架构设计、数据一致性问题 容器:容器的设计原理等技术
技术三面考察范围:
主要谈到了高并发的实现方案 以及中间件:redis、rocketmq、kafka等的架构设计思路 最后问了平时怎么提升技术的技术
最后,你懂的,主要就是HR走流程了,主要问了未来的职业规划。
[图片上传中…(image-7c0ee-1600693124663-10)]
三面没怎么问技术,问了很多技术管理方面的问题
以上就是“熬夜”“吐血”整理出来的7个Java大厂面试题:阿里+头条+抖音+百度+蚂蚁+京东+美团,其实我们可以发现很多知识点是面试必问到的。祝大家都能找到一份满意的工作!加油!
本文以上全部的面试题+详细的答案解析都已收整在我的GitHub项目:https://github.com/minfei-miffy/Java-mianshi-note【2020一线互联网大厂Java核心面试题库】:Java基础、异常、集合、并发编程、JVM、Spring全家桶、MyBatis、Redis、数据库、中间件MQ、Dubbo、Linux、Tomcat、ZooKeeper、Netty等等…,并会持续更新…
另外除了面试解析,还有如下所示的全套***Java架构进阶pdf,***需要借鉴学习的朋友便可直接点击这里——立即回复分享——免费下载方式!
还有关于实战1-小米B2C商城系统的搭建流程xmind图(可分享,点击这里即可):
还有最后的效果实现图如下: